Discover How N.Y.C. Drives Dreams in Annie's Iconic Dance Scene

N.Y.C. Dance Break in Annie theatrical scene with performers.

The Pulse of the City: How 'N.Y.C.' Captivates Audiences

In the vibrant tapestry of the musical Annie, the song "N.Y.C." serves as a pivotal moment that resonates deeply with audiences of all ages. As Annie proclaims her love for New York City, she embodies the dreams and aspirations of countless individuals seeking their place in a bustling metropolis. The enchanting lines of the song paint a picture of a city that dazzles with energy and opportunity, drawing in those who feel they have yet to discover its magic.

In 'Annie: "N.Y.C." Dance Break (Excerpt) | Stratford Festival 2025', the performance shines a light on the excitement and dreams tied to city life, prompting us to delve deeper into its cultural impact.

The Power of Musical Storytelling

Musicals like Annie leverage music and dance to tell powerful stories. The excitement portrayed in "N.Y.C." is not just about the visual allure of the city but also about the emotional upheaval that accompanies such passion. The character’s journey reflects a broader narrative—a universal pursuit of happiness, belonging, and self-discovery. The appeal to dance in this scene emphasizes the joy and excitement of youthful hope, making the city feel alive through Annie's eyes.

Why New York City Matters in Cultural Narratives

New York City is portrayed as a vibrant character in itself within Annie. The city's depiction as a place that "blinks, tilts, and rings" illustrates its dynamic and unpredictable nature. For many, NYC represents a space where dreams can flourish, yet it can also highlight the struggles inherent in pursuing those dreams. This duality has made New York an enduring symbol in many artistic expressions, marking its significance in our cultural consciousness.

Discover Why Jukebox Musicals Captivate Audiences Everywhere

Update The Magic of Jukebox Musicals: A Nostalgic Journey Jukebox musicals have become a captivating force in the world of theater. Unlike traditional musicals that feature original compositions, jukebox musicals draw exclusively from familiar hit songs by legendary artists, creating a vibrant blend of nostalgia and storytelling. Some of the biggest names in music history, such as ABBA, Tina Turner, and The Four Seasons, lend their tunes to these productions, transforming them into irresistible entertainment experiences.In Jukebox Musicals: Why They Draw Huge Audiences Everywhere, the video explores the captivating power of these theatrical experiences, highlighting key insights that inspire further analysis and appreciation. How Jukebox Musicals Capture Audiences Around the Globe With performances like Mamma Mia! and Jersey Boys taking center stage, it's no wonder that jukebox musicals have skyrocketed in popularity. These musicals not only recount heartwarming and moving tales but also serve as a celebration of music that resonates with audiences across generations. Younger viewers get to enjoy the popular tracks their parents or grandparents sang along to, creating a shared experience filled with fond memories. This multi-generational appeal works wonders when it comes to theater attendance. People of all ages are drawn to the chance to hear their favorite songs performed live. And the emotional connection formed through music allows audiences to engage deeply with the story being portrayed. Urinetown: The Musical isn’t just a show with a funny name—it’s a razor-sharp, award-winning satire on corporate greed, power, the environment, and even the musical theatre genre itself. Set in a dystopian city wracked by drought and ruled by a scheming mega-corporation, even the most basic human rights—like a trip to the bathroom—come at a premium. The story explodes into hilarity and chaos when the people decide they’ve had enough and spark a revolution aimed at turning the rules upside down. But here’s what makes Urinetown: The Musical truly special for London audiences: it pokes fun at everything, pulls the rug out from under your expectations, and even playfully makes the audience part of the fun. Clever writing mixes with memorable music (by Mark Hollman and Greg Kotis), outrageous characters, and non-stop gags that balance biting social critique with moments of absurd joy.
